, first I gotta say I love the name lol. As for the light panel, I hovered around 50% light intensity all through veg. The distance from my light has varied throughout the grow, and unfortunately I don’t have a good par meter because I’m not quite willing to drop $500 on an Apogee PAR meter. I do NOT follow the Mars Hydro recommended light settings either, and if I did I’d be burning the shit out of these girls. For the 4x4 space this light is a bit overkill, but keep in mind that as you increase nutrients you should also slowly increase light intensity as well to promote better photosynthesis. If you have c02 supplements as well it’s even better, as your plants can take on the light intensity even better. 2-3 weeks into Veg and I’m at 75% light intensity.
